当前位置:首页>编程>Mysql>使用PostgreSQL数据库建立用户画像系统的方法

使用PostgreSQL数据库建立用户画像系统的方法

在当今的大数据时代,用户画像系统已经成为企业进行精准营销、提升用户体验的重要工具,PostgreSQL作为一款功能强大、性能优秀的开源关系型数据库,可以有效地支持用户画像系统的建立,本文将详细介绍使用PostgreSQL数据库建立用户画像系统的方法。

用户画像系统简介

用户画像系统是一种通过对用户的行为、属性、偏好等信息进行分析,构建出用户的全面、立体的“画像”,从而帮助企业更好地理解用户,提供个性化服务的工具,用户画像系统通常包括以下几个部分:数据采集数据清洗数据分析用户画像构建用户画像应用

使用PostgreSQL数据库建立用户画像系统的方法

使用PostgreSQL建立用户画像系统的方法

1、数据采集:PostgreSQL支持多种数据导入方式,如SQL语句、CSV文件等,可以方便地从各种源获取用户数据,可以通过SQL语句从多个数据库表中提取数据,或者通过CSV文件批量导入数据。

2、数据清洗:PostgreSQL提供了丰富的数据清洗工具,如字符串处理函数、日期处理函数等,可以方便地对数据进行清洗,可以使用字符串处理函数去除数据中的空格和特殊字符,使用日期处理函数将日期数据转换为统一的格式。

3、数据分析:PostgreSQL内置了多种数据分析函数,如聚合函数、统计函数等,可以方便地对数据进行分析,可以使用聚合函数计算用户的购买总额,使用统计函数分析用户的购买行为。

4、用户画像构建:在数据采集、数据清洗和数据分析的基础上,可以根据业务需求构建用户画像,可以根据用户的购买行为、浏览行为等信息,构建出用户的消费能力、消费习惯、兴趣爱好等画像。

5、用户画像应用:用户画像可以用于多种业务场景,如个性化推荐、精准营销等,可以根据用户的消费能力和消费习惯,为用户推荐合适的商品;根据用户的兴趣爱好,为用户推送相关的信息。

使用PostgreSQL数据库建立用户画像系统的方法

PostgreSQL建立用户画像系统的优势

1、强大的数据处理能力:PostgreSQL支持复杂的SQL查询,可以进行高效的数据处理和分析。

2、灵活的数据模型:PostgreSQL支持多种数据类型和数据结构,可以灵活地满足不同的业务需求。

3、高并发处理:PostgreSQL支持多线程并发处理,可以有效地处理大量的用户请求。

4、良好的扩展性:PostgreSQL支持分布式处理和存储,可以轻松地应对业务的扩展需求。

相关问题与解答

问题1:PostgreSQL如何进行数据的备份和恢复?

使用PostgreSQL数据库建立用户画像系统的方法

答:PostgreSQL提供了pg_dump和pg_restore两个命令进行数据的备份和恢复,pg_dump命令可以将数据库的数据导出为SQL文件,pg_restore命令可以将SQL文件中的数据导入到数据库中,PostgreSQL还提供了自动备份的功能,可以定期将数据库的数据备份到指定的目录。

问题2:PostgreSQL如何处理大数据?

答:对于大数据的处理,PostgreSQL提供了多种解决方案,PostgreSQL支持分区表,可以将大表分割为多个小表,提高查询效率,PostgreSQL支持分片技术,可以将大表的数据分布到多个物理节点上,提高数据的处理能力,PostgreSQL还支持并行处理和分布式处理技术,可以充分利用硬件资源,提高数据处理的效率。

文章链接:https://www.zydown.com/1158.html
文章标题:使用PostgreSQL数据库建立用户画像系统的方法
文章版权:当下资源网 (https://www.zydown.com) 所发布的内容,部分为原创文章,转载请注明来源,网络转载文章如有侵权请联系我们!
本文最后更新发布于2024年03月16日 20时21分52秒,某些文章具有时效性,若有错误或已失效,请在下方留言或联系:2877741347@qq.com

给TA打赏
共{{data.count}}人
人已打赏

相关文章

Mysql

MySQL存储过程及语法详解

2024-3-16 10:17:02

Mysql

MySql数据库基础之子查询详解

2024-3-16 10:31:36

{{yiyan[0].hitokoto}}
0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索